Output e81d05a01a242dc299facae5e675786ef771c5eb2ffe3482719fc66f20958c80:0

value
526000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b3ef3c98d21b6915e63463e1481eb2575b5434 OP_EQUAL
address
3N5rAPf6RC8LW8t8EU5gy4Fd8Un1zbf1GP
transaction
e81d05a01a242dc299facae5e675786ef771c5eb2ffe3482719fc66f20958c80
spent
true